First introduced in 2007, Zipp’s tires were initially focused primarily on aerodynamics, which led to some compromises in rolling resistance and handling. With the Tangente line, Zipp clearly went back to the drawing board with renewed attention toward creating balanced, fast-rolling tires with supple shoulder grip for confident cornering. The Tangente Speed Clincher Tire features exceptional traction in dry conditions, an aerodynamic profile, and low rolling resistance. Billed as a race-ready tire best suited for days when the weather is fair and the roads are dry, the Tangente Speed features a high, 220 TPI nylon casing for a supple ride and confident road feel. Zipp also incorporates a proprietary rubber compound for impeccable grip to rail corners and jump on the attack, and the company claims that the tread pattern is designed to optimize aerodynamics. We haven’t verified this claim, but we definitely welcome any feature that promises to help maintain a hard-earned gap when the line is still a ways off and our legs — like our options — are exhausted.

It’s no surprise that top athletes like Chris McCormack – who has won at Kona on the Zipp Tangente – and the women of Team Exergy TWENTY12 are seeing the benefits of Tangente aero tires. After all, your tires have the highest airspeed of any part of your bike, and the front tire is your machine’s leading edge. It took us 14 months and two trips to the wind tunnel to get it right, resulting in the 21 mm version of the Tangente saving up to 9 seconds over 40 km compared with a traditional non-aero shaped tire when each was paired with a Zipp rim. The secret to the aero success of the Tangente line of tires is the shape. The leading edge radius has a slightly more pronounced point than a traditionally round-shaped tire, starting the airflow transition from tire to rim sooner and more efficiently. While also helping the Tangente cut through the wind, we’ve used our patented ABLC dimples to help the tire better adhere to any road surface more efficiently than a traditional “file” tread pattern, helping to deliver better cornering and braking. The dimples are not connected to one another, resulting in a lower overall stress in the tire casing and a smoother rolling and longer lasting tire. Tangente clincher racing tires come in 21 mm or 23 mm widths. Average weight 245 g, /- 10g (for clincher). Valve stems of 37 to 40 mm in length recommended for use with Zipp valve extenders. Packaging includes tire pressure chart to optimize rolling resistance by rider weight and front/rear use.

The Tangente is not just a delicate special event tire. Thanks to our partnership with Vittoria , the Tangente sports a durable yet supple 290 tpi casing. Because the dimpled pattern resists cracking so well, we’re able to use a lower durometer rubber compound resulting in low rolling resistance and high cornering grip in wet and dry conditions. Tangente tubular racing tires come in 21 mm or 23 mm widths. Average weight 282 g, /- 10g (tubular).
